Steady in Volatile Markets

Description:

SmartMoney Magazine:

When the S&P dopped 3.6% on Feb. 27, 2007 it ended the longest period of calm since the 1940s- 197 weeks of less than 2 percent one-day change.

Now any bit of news: plunge in China stocks, job reports, housing statistics, Fed statements will send the market rocketing up or down.

The five Stocks here sustain earnings in a slow economy, provide solid balance sheets, strong cash flows and consistent dividend growth.
